Three criminals arrested by Sarath Malalasekera Three notorious criminals were arrested by a special Police team attached to the Bandaragama police on the direction of Panadura Senior SP Kithsiri Dayananda and produced before the Horana Magistrate and remanded until the completion of the investigations. Several gold chains, a toy pistol and a three wheeler, which had been used to commit the crimes were taken into custody from the possession of the suspects. The special Police team consisting SIs Kasthuriarachchi, Pathamalal, Constable Sisira, RPC Karunaratne and Grama Araksaka Nimal assisted in arresting the three suspects. They are Vilegoda Wickremage Iroshan Hemantha of Medagama, Bandaragama, Sarath Don Lakshman of Welmilla and D. L. Anura Kumara of Bandaragama. Western Province South DIG K. P. P. Pathirana is directing the investigations to ascertain whether the suspects now in custody are involved in any other crimes committed in the country. |
